Well I have been goin 4 wheelin the past few weeks as it has been raining like no other here in AZ. I was driving a few days after and noticed my TPMS light on. I checked the pressure and it had gone from 35 to 25 psi. At any rate, i took it to discount tire to see if it were just some rocks in the bead making the air leak out. Well turns out that something got wedged between the brake caliper and the wheel and when it popped out it punctured my inner wheel...... its not very deep and isnt leaking bad but i was just going to ask around to see if there was something i could do about this other than spending $200 to buy a new one. Here are a few bad picks. sorry for the shadows. (you can see where it was stuck by the nice long stripes it carved into the wheel).
